China Demands US Sincerity in Tariff Negotiations

China is currently evaluating a US offer for tariff negotiations, demanding the US show sincerity by correcting its unilateral tariff practices. The US had levied tariffs up to 145% on Chinese products, leading to retaliatory tariffs from China and impacting global markets.

Turkey's Press Freedom Plummets to 159th in 2025 RSF Index

Turkey's press freedom ranking fell to 159th out of 180 countries in the 2025 RSF World Press Freedom Index, a one-spot drop from 2024, due to increased judicial control measures, economic pressures, and media consolidation, highlighting systemic challenges to freedom of the press.
